Petri-Net-Based Coordination Algorithms for Grid Transactions

Published: 01 Jan 2004, Last Modified: 26 Jul 2025ISPA 2004EveryoneRevisionsBibTeXCC BY-SA 4.0
Abstract: Transaction proceesing in Grid is to ensure reliable execution of inherently distributed Grid applications. This paper proposes coordination algorithms for handling short-lived and long-lived Grid transactions, models and analyzes these algorithms with the Petri net. The cohesion transaction can coordinate long-lived business Grid applications by automatically generating and executing compensation transactions to semantically undo committed sub-transactions. From analysis of the reachability tree, we show that the Petri net models of above algorithms are bounded and L1-live. This demonstrates that transactional Grid applications can be realized by the proposed algorithms effectively.
Loading